THE VITAL CARE THAT YOU PROVIDE
You'll work a Monday through Friday schedule between 8 AM and 4:30 PM, with some flexibility required and some on-call responsibility.
As a Behavioral Specialist, you'll play a vital role in providing high-quality behavior support to our students and individuals served. You'll work closely with our clinical team to develop and implement behavior support plans tailored to each individual's needs. Your responsibilities will include providing direct behavior support through observations, modeling, teaching, and coaching. You'll collaborate with our behavioral team to provide staff training, collect data for functional behavior assessments, develop behavior support plans, write reports, and conduct treatment integrity checks. Your dedication and expertise will ensure the successful implementation of behavior support plans and teaching strategies, ultimately fostering positive growth and development in those we serve!
QUALIFICATIONS FOR OUR BEHAVIORAL SPECIALIST
Having your BCaBA, BCBA, or master's degree in applied behavior analysis, psychology, or a related field OR equivalent combination of education, training, and experience is preferred. The ability to speak Portuguese or Spanish is a plus!
